title = "Waveform monitoring based on cascaded symmetric Mach-Zehnder interferometer",
abstract = "The all optical window equivalent-time sampling method based on cascaded symmetric Mach-Zehnder interferometer are present. A system model based on SOA dynamic model was founded to analyze sampling process. The pulse broadening in PIN and its response are discussed too. The evolution of sampling window due to edge shift of sampling windows and sensitivity due to SOA bias current and aptitude of control pulse are analyzed theoretically. The all-optical waveform sampling system with submilliwatt optical signal sensitivity and subpicosecond temporal resolution is demonstrated simultaneously. The results have shown that the CSOS sampler system can measure continuous waveform with low error.",
